2015-10-26 1 views
0

Я хочу решить между использованием параметра сеанса, например Session["state"] = "logged"; или сохранения состояния в базе данных SQL-сервера? Я также хочу знать, есть ли другой способ сохранить состояние входа после того, как я авторизую логин? потому что у меня есть мой специальный код входа и его ОК, но есть ли другой способ сохранить состояние входа и получить его, когда пользователь открывает специальные страницы?, который лучше хранить состояние входа в приложение веб-формы ASP.NET? сеанс или поле БД?

+0

[Какие типы вопросов я должен избегать?] (Http://stackoverflow.com/help/dont-ask) –

ответ

1

Вы должны использовать существующую инфраструктуру безопасности, а не создавать свои собственные.

Если вы хотите сохранить информацию о сеансе, вы можете сохранить ее в базе данных. См. https://support.microsoft.com/en-us/kb/317604

Вы не авторизованы для входа, вы authenticate it.

+1

Вы не нарезаете волосы, вы _split_ it. Икс – Ted